Just got a Trans Am GTA in Sweden, how can i find RPO list?
Hello! I just bought a 1988 Trans Am GTA about two weeks ago. I am located in Sweden and the car came here (was imported) in 1992.
I've been wanting a third gen F-body for about 10 years, I'm already so in love with it and I want to find out more about my car, but It's kind of hard here in Sweden since this is an american car, there are no Pontiac Service dealers here, and the GM dealers over here can't help since they only sell european brands and daewoo branded "chevys".
I've looked for the build sheet under the center console lid and in the lockable compartment + spare wheel compartment in the rear but i can't find it, I guess someone removed it in some point of time. I've tried the compnine site but it can't find my car. The decodethis site finds it but no options list.
What I do know is that It's a GTA with L98, auto, 9-bolt rear end with posi (that doesn't work, yet...), disc brakes, aluminium drive shaft, and at least the badge "Performance Suspension".
If anyone could find out anything about the car or post an RPO list, I would be very happy.

You will not be able to get a complete listing of the RPO codes from the SPID that is missing on the inside wall of the center console lid. The build sheet may or may not be in the car and if it's in the car it can be located just about anywhere. Compnine only shows newer ThirdGens and exported ThirdGens so your VIN not being found is normal since it's a 1988 GTA. Decode this site is not a good resource for our cars as they cannot pull the RPO codes for the VIN. They only provide generic information based on the make/model/year/trim.
Going through PHS will provide you a copy of the invoice that contains some major RPO codes but not all of them.
However, unless something recently changed, PHS has no longer been able to do 1987 and newer Pontiacs as that was handled through GM Media Archive:http://www.gmmediaarchive.com/

I found my build sheet under the carpet of the passenger, above the Catalytic convertor.
Your best bet would be thru the GM archive, it will not give you all of the RPO's, some are worthless like the RPO for the computer selected springs, which is meaningless unless you have a Parts book, in which it may or may not be useful as it only gives you a part number that ends up being superseded back to a universal part number...
the dealer invoice would be useful really for just the options, it tells you what was ordered with the car...
